Introducción a los comandos de actualización de SQL
Cada base de datos RDBMS disponible es básicamente compatible con sentencias o comandos SQL (lenguaje de consulta estructurado) para ejecutar cualquier consulta del desarrollador a partir de los datos almacenados en la base de datos correspondiente. Cada base de datos puede admitir o necesitar un lenguaje de actualización de comandos SQL específico para ejecutar cualquier tipo de consulta específica sobre el almacenamiento de datos en esas bases de datos.
Comandos básicos de actualización de SQL
Hay muchos comandos SQL de actualización disponibles para las distintas bases de datos, especialmente para buscar, insertar, eliminar o truncar el tipo de nivel de manipulación de datos de la tarea. Algunos de los comandos básicos de actualización SQL se mencionan a continuación:
1. Alterar la mesa:
Básicamente se utiliza para modificar una definición de columna de tabla existente, o agregar una nueva columna o eliminar una columna ya agregada. Alterar la columna de la tabla también se puede usar en caso de cambiar el nombre de la tabla.
2. Crear tabla:
Se usa para crear una nueva tabla con una definición específica, crear una tabla puede usarse para una nueva tabla con un espacio de tabla predeterminado, para usar un espacio de tabla definido en una nueva tabla, es necesario definir lo mismo con la instrucción create.
3. Crear una vista:
Usando este comando podemos crear una vista. Supongamos que hay una consulta específica que en realidad tardó mucho en ejecutarse, en ese caso, podemos definir esa consulta específica como una tabla temporal y crear una nueva vista con esta tabla temporal de datos ejecutados. Ahora llamando a la vista directamente, excepto que la ejecución de esta consulta dará un resultado mucho más rápido de lo habitual. El comando crear vista realmente ayuda a crear lo mismo.
4. Eliminar:
Se utiliza para eliminar la tabla, columna específica de la tabla, fila específica de la tabla o datos completos dentro de la tabla. Normalmente hay tres tipos de eliminación disponibles en los comandos SQL de actualización, eliminar mediante el uso de algunos comandos del cursor, donde eliminar algunos datos específicos de la columna clave al mencionarlos en el cursor. Eliminar mediante algún comando, donde alguien puede eliminar algunos datos clave con una condición dinámica específica, también puede eliminar una fila específica o varias según la condición proporcionada. Elimine utilizando algún comando de idioma, aquí también nuevamente alguna condición de lenguaje específico que ayuda a eliminar una o varias filas a la vez.
5. Insertar:
Se utiliza para insertar comandos que alguien puede insertar una o varias filas en la tabla. Hay dos tipos de inserción crítica disponibles en el caso de SQL. Uno se inserta filas en una tabla o vista utilizando alguna condición dinámica. Aquí alguien puede insertar datos en la tabla en función de alguna condición dinámica mencionada en la consulta. Y otro se inserta en la tabla o vista en función de algún comando de idioma. En este caso, se puede realizar una inserción en función de alguna condición de idioma mencionada en el comando.
6. Actualización:
El comando Actualizar se usa principalmente para actualizar algunas de las filas existentes en una tabla. Hay tres tipos de actualizaciones disponibles en SQL, usando el cursor, un tipo de actualización posicional, usando el comando dinámico, un tipo de actualización dinámica basada en la consulta mencionada, usando el comando de lenguaje, también es una actualización dinámica pero basada en el específico idioma.
Comandos SQL de actualización intermedia
El desarrollador también ha utilizado varios otros comandos populares de actualización de SQL, que no son comandos muy básicos pero que trabajan más con SQL, son muy necesarios para ejecutar esos comandos de actualización de SQL. A continuación se mencionan algunos de los tipos de comandos SQL de actualización intermedia que se requieren:
1. Comience la transacción:
Iniciar transacción es para administrar o mencionar el punto de partida de la administración de transacciones creada por el usuario. Suponga que alguien dispuesto a ejecutar múltiples consultas de manipulación de datos pero dispuesto a realizar la misma consulta una vez, en ese caso, comenzar la transacción debe mencionarse para identificar el inicio de esas declaraciones DML.
2. Confirmar transacción:
Básicamente, compromete toda la transacción en la base de datos. Como se mencionó anteriormente, alguien dispuesto a comprometer una declaración DML completa una vez sin ningún compromiso individual. En ese caso, donde mencionarán el comando 'confirmar transacción', confirmará la ejecución completa de DML entre los medios de límite de transacción desde el comienzo hasta la confirmación.
3. Crear índice:
Cree un índice específico para la tabla a veces en alguna columna útil específica. El índice se ha creado en alguna columna clave de la tabla donde esas columnas son muy útiles en términos de lógica de aplicación.
4. Truncar tabla:
Truncar los datos de una tabla, pero nunca eliminará la estructura de la tabla.
5. Transacción de reversión:
También hace lo mismo que commit, normalmente revierte toda la transacción entre definir el límite de la transacción.
Comandos avanzados de actualización de SQL
Aún así, algunas de las tareas críticas deben ser realizadas por los usuarios del comando SQL con frecuencia. Esas tareas también tienen algún tipo de comando avanzado que deben ejecutarse, que principalmente utilizan algunas de las personas gerenciales para otorgar o revocar algún acceso al usuario específico, eliminando parte de la estructura crítica de la tabla, otorgando permiso para acceder a la tabla específica en el base de datos, etc. Esos tipos avanzados de comandos SQL de actualización están a continuación:
1. Índice de caída:
Descartar el índice creado existente con la estructura de la base de datos. Es una decisión arquitectónica dejar caer un índice de una tabla específica que puede tener múltiples impactos. Por lo tanto, dejar de acceder normalmente a algunas personas clave específicas de un proyecto.
2. Tabla de caída:
Descartar una tabla de definición existente con estructura de la base de datos. Eliminar una tabla de la base de datos significa que la tabla se eliminará por completo.
3. Grant:
Otorgar una tabla o base de datos completa para algunos usuarios críticos específicos.
4. Revocar:
Revocando algunos accesos críticos para algunos usuarios específicos.
5. Uso:
Proporcionar acceso a una base de datos existente.
Consejos y trucos para usar la actualización de comandos SQL
Algunos usuarios comunes que usan consultas SQL con mucha frecuencia, normalmente usan algunos de los consejos y trucos para utilizar la salida de comandos SQL de manera adecuada. Esos tipos de trucos normalmente resuelven algunas consultas específicas del usuario y muestran resultados de ejecución para comprenderlos correctamente. Algunos de los trucos clave más utilizados son:
1. SELECCIONE la optimización del comando:
Algunas de las actitudes comunes de los desarrolladores para usar 'select *' al momento de obtener datos de cualquier base de datos específica. Mientras que usar select con un nombre de columna de mención específico siempre será útil para devolver datos sin problemas. Evita obtener muchos detalles innecesarios de la columna.
2. Evitar subconsultas al momento de unirse:
Actitud habitual del desarrollador común de usar subconsultas al momento de realizar la unión entre dos tablas. Pero las subconsultas siempre devuelven respuestas lentas en cualquier momento que la unión adecuada. Por lo tanto, evitar subconsultas siempre será útil al momento de escribir consultas SQL adecuadas.
Conclusión
Cualquier tipo de consultas SQL debe entenderse correctamente para trabajar en la industria de TI. Normalmente, las consultas SQL máximas son comunes para toda la base de datos. Algunas de las bases de datos admiten algunos cambios críticos en los comandos de actualización de SQL, pero las características comunes de esas ejecuciones son normalmente las mismas.
Artículos recomendados
Esta ha sido una guía para actualizar los comandos SQL. Aquí hemos discutido los comandos SQL de actualización básicos, inmediatos y avanzados. También puede consultar el siguiente artículo para obtener más información:
- Debería usar el comando SAS
- Comandos de Python
- Los mejores comandos de consulta MySQL
- Usos de los comandos del sistema Linux